Game VFX Software
Delving into game VFX software reveals their profound functionalities and importance in the realm of game development. This section focuses on the pivotal role of visual effects (VFX) in games and core features intrinsic to these software.
VFX amplifies a game’s appeal, transcending the boundary between the virtual and the real. With the arsenal of visual tricks at their disposal, VFX artists sculpt immersive gaming worlds. They harness the power of these software applications to cloak game scenarios in interactive weather effects, simulate physics-based destruction, or drape characters in impressive clothing simulations. Games like The Witcher 3 and Red Dead Redemption 2, renowned for their superior visuals, owe their acclaim to VFX expertise.
Game VFX software, brimming with powerful utilities, lies at the heart of creating compelling game visuals. Their multifaceted toolset includes shader and material editors for rendering, node-based scripting for flexible effect creation, and high-quality particle systems for stunning visual effects. Software such as Unreal Engine and Unity have cemented their status owing to features like real-time technology and multi-platform support. Indeed, their exceptional features equip VFX artists with the capability to breathe life into a game script, making it visually striking for gamers.
Popular Game VFX Software in the Market
This section brings an in-depth exploration on acclaimed game VFX software options available in today’s market. It provides detailed views on their strengths, drawbacks, and the unique features they offer to game developers and VFX artists.
In the market today, there are several VFX software options that are gaining popularity among game developers:
- Unreal Engine: Epic Games developed Unreal Engine, an industry-leading VFX software renowned for its real-time rendering capabilities.
- Unity: Unity is a versatile VFX tool that is widely acclaimed for its usability and scalability across different projects.
- Maya: Autodesk Maya, a powerful tool for creating 3D animations and effects, finds its use extensively in the gaming industry.
- Houdini: SideFX’s Houdini is a procedural system that is ideal for creating complex, dynamic simulations in games.
- Blender: Blender is a free, open-source 3D creation suite popular among budding artists and indie developers.
Every game VFX software comes with its own strengths and imperfections. Below is a comparative analysis of the selected software:
- Unreal Engine: The strength lies in its cutting-edge graphics, comprehensive development toolkit, and plentiful resources. However, its steep learning curve can turn beginners away.
- Unity: Unity boasts its strengths in versatile scalability, active user community, and a wealth of resources. Yet, it doesn’t match the graphical fidelity seen in Unreal Engine.
- Maya: Maya is praised for its advanced animation and modeling features. Its weakness is its expensive licensing cost.
- Houdini: Houdini excels in creating high-level procedural, physics-based simulations. Still, its complexity makes it challenging for beginners to master.
- Blender: Blender’s asset is its cost-effectiveness and active online community support. Nevertheless, it falls short on the technical support it should offer to its users.
Future Trends in Game VFX Software
The advent of new technologies continually shapes the game VFX software landscape, promising exciting developments and pushing the boundaries of what’s possible in creating immersive gaming experiences. The section further delves into the transformative trends, particularly AI and VR technology, which impacts the dynamics of game VFX software.
Influential trends are surging in the field of game VFX software development. Powered by advanced technologies, developers can now create realistic, interactive, and engaging gaming experiences more than ever. Global illumination and ray tracing, for instance, revamp lighting effects in games, intensifying the degree of visual realism achieved. Similarly, volumetric technologies enable a more lifelike simulation of natural phenomena like smoke and fog.
Moreover, real-time rendering technology, pioneered by powerhouse platforms like Unreal Engine, redefines the game design process by allowing instant previews of images or animations, facilitating rapid iterations and refinement. Tools like Substance Designer take texture creation up a notch, by providing editable, procedural textures that adjust according to game elements, adding unforeseen levels of detail and realism.
AI and VR technologies, two of the most groundbreaking technological frontiers today, play essential roles in shaping the future of game VFX software.
AI algorithms, especially techniques like Machine Learning (ML) and Deep Learning (DL), make inroads into game development, automating various aspects of VFX creation. For instance, Nvidia’s GANPaint Studio uses DL to modify or generate game images realistically. Such AI-driven tools can potentially expedite the VFX creation process, allowing for more refinement and variation in less time.